    Just a thought on the props. I don't see many clinches with headbutts, or a likely possibly of cuts or swelling stopping the fight. It appears this fight will go the distance. I would suggest trying these props as is or middle them to how you prefer.
     
    Will Calzaghe Win by Decision ? Yes -112 (1 Unit)
    Will Hopkins Win by Decision ? Yes +395 (1 Unit)
    If Calzaghe wins a decision you break even. If Hopkins wins a decision you win +2.83 Units.
     
    You can middle the fight prop odds.
    Will Calzaghe Win by Decision ? Yes -112 (2.3 Unit)
    Will Hopkins Win by Decision ? Yes +395 (1 Unit)
    If it is a decision (and no draw),
    Calzaghe wins +1.3 Units
    Hopkins wins +1.37 Units
